[Machine Translation] An album commemorating the 110th anniversary of Misuzu Kaneko's birth, a fateful fusion of "beautiful poetry" and "beautiful music". Keisuke Hama sublimates the world of Misuzu Kaneko's poetry into songs! Keisuke Hama, who has created many masterpieces in the history of Japanese songs and is one of Japan's leading composers, was deeply impressed by the poem by the genius poet Misuzu Kaneko, who took her own life at a young age, and created a soulful melody, which he sublimated into a song. The poem and the music resonated with him, and leading Japanese composers and performers gathered to perform it. The orchestra was arranged by Takayuki Hattori, conducted by Yutaka Sado, and the singers included soprano Shinobu Sato, mezzo-soprano Mutsumi Hatano, tenors Naruhiro Sano and Takashi Fukui, and baritone Akiya Fukushima. This is truly a collection of Japan's most famous songs, completed by a splendid lineup that could not be imagined in a better way.
